Output de66bad7319a40da8992d909bb35af4c7da94ac894ee2b4136cd30d5655ac56a:0

value
7337871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e4053fdd1ddf39e69872e6f4142a6e8e7ae3fe OP_EQUAL
address
3FMZmGZ5e6Zh1uPQKGxi87uQ76WekVAUgH
transaction
de66bad7319a40da8992d909bb35af4c7da94ac894ee2b4136cd30d5655ac56a
spent
true